Basics Of Club Fitting

Club fitting involves matching golf clubs to your body and swing. The process checks various factors. These include height, arm length, and swing speed. With this information, a fitter adjusts the club’s length and grip size. They also modify the club’s shaft flex and lie angle. Proper fitting helps you hit the ball more accurately. It also improves your overall game. Many golfers see immediate benefits. They find their shots more consistent and their confidence grows.

Pursue Relevant Training

First, research the training programs offered by the golf brands you are interested in. Many brands provide specialized courses for aspiring fitters. These programs cover the basics of golf club fitting, understanding player needs, and using fitting tools.

Enroll in these training programs to gain hands-on experience. You will learn how to analyze swing data and recommend suitable equipment. This knowledge is crucial in providing personalized fitting services to golfers.

Get Certified

After completing the necessary training, the next step is to get certified. Certification usually involves passing an exam or assessment. This process verifies your knowledge and skills in golf club fitting.

Certification programs vary by brand, so check the specific requirements of each. Earning certification from a recognized golf brand adds credibility to your services. It assures clients that you have met industry standards and are qualified to help improve their game.

Once certified, you can start offering your fitting services. Network with local golf courses and pro shops to find opportunities. Building a reputation as a certified fitter will attract more clients and grow your career in the golf industry.

Invest In Quality Tools

Quality tools make a significant difference in golf fitting. Durable and precise tools offer accurate measurements. Look for trusted brands that specialize in golf fitting equipment. Standard tools include loft and lie machines, shaft extractors, and grip removal tools. A reliable launch monitor is essential for analyzing shots and making data-driven decisions. High-quality tools may cost more but provide long-term benefits.

Maintain Your Equipment

Maintaining your equipment ensures longevity and accuracy. Regular cleaning prevents dirt buildup and keeps tools functioning well. Check for wear and tear on moving parts. Replace worn-out pieces promptly to avoid inaccurate readings. Store tools in a dry, safe place to prevent damage. Regular calibration of measurement devices ensures consistency and reliability. Proper maintenance saves money and enhances fitting results.

What Are Key Benefits Of Fitting Golf Clubs?

Fitting golf clubs can enhance your game by improving accuracy and distance. It ensures clubs match your swing and body type. Customized equipment leads to better performance and reduces the risk of injury.

How Do You Get Fitted For Golf Clubs?

To get fitted, visit a professional fitter. They analyze your swing, measure your body, and recommend suitable clubs. The process involves testing different shafts, heads, and grips to find the perfect match.

Can Beginners Benefit From Custom Golf Fitting?

Yes, beginners benefit from custom fitting. Properly fitted clubs help develop good habits early. They make the game easier and more enjoyable, leading to quicker improvement and better scores.
